Transaction 69cbe036e1e304234c6130a01325f02f7b2ea18b6c54035f48683dea22f9aad9
2 Input
2 Outputs
- 69cbe036e1e304234c6130a01325f02f7b2ea18b6c54035f48683dea22f9aad9:0
- 69cbe036e1e304234c6130a01325f02f7b2ea18b6c54035f48683dea22f9aad9:1
value 1200000
address 1MGXjpcFuixCoDAbd9GhKpWY97vhUpE6rG
value 21289369
address 12xcSw56cb4DGNcnrkLGa2LqKSQGszf88K